Why are invasive species dangerous to the environment?

Answer:

They threaten biodiversity.

Explanation:

bringing a species that is not native to the environment can can cause many problems because, most animals wont eat that species and they usually survive better than other species.  

- for example the gypsy moth is an invasive species. moths eat trees and if no animals eats them, they threaten not only the tree but us humans that the trees provide oxygen to.
